read: fail

Hypothesis, 이제 스레드 안전성 공식 지원!

Hypothesis가 이제 여러 스레드에서 동일한 테스트를 동시에 실행해도 안전하게 동작합니다! PyCon 2025에서 논의된 이슈와 Python의 free threading 흐름에 맞춘 변화로, 병렬 테스트가 더 쉬워졌어요. 앞으로의 Python 개발에 관심 있다면 꼭 주목하세요!

정책과 공개: 2025년판

구글 프로젝트 제로가 보안 취약점 공개 정책을 새롭게 시도합니다! 이제 취약점 보고 후 일주일 내에 공개 투명성을 강화해, 패치가 실제 사용자에게 도달하는 속도를 높이고, 업계 전반의 보안 수준을 끌어올릴 계획이에요.

전자책 업그레이드, 얼마나 걸릴까?

전자책의 접근성 문제를 신고한 후, 수정된 파일을 받기까지 약 3주가 걸렸어요. 예전보다 빠른 개선이 인상적이었죠. 여러분도 불편한 점이 있다면 정중하게 요청해보세요! 작은 행동이 큰 변화를 만듭니다.

Python 패키지 설치 프로그램의 ZIP 파서 혼동 공격 방지

PyPI가 ZIP 파일의 복잡성을 악용한 공격을 막기 위해 새로운 검증 정책을 도입합니다. 대부분의 인기 패키지는 안전하지만, 2026년부터는 RECORD와 일치하지 않는 wheel 파일 업로드가 거부됩니다. ZIP 포맷의 숨겨진 위험, 궁금하지 않으세요?

Proton 인증기 iOS 클라이언트

Proton 인증기의 iOS 앱 소스코드가 공개됐어요! iOS 18 이상에서 동작하며, 클린 아키텍처와 다양한 개발 도구, 그리고 코드 품질 관리가 돋보입니다. 최신 보안 앱 개발에 관심 있다면 꼭 살펴보세요!

Ubuntu 24.04 기능을 악용한 루트 권한 상승 공격 분석

Ubuntu 24.04에서 발견된 권한 상승 취약점을 Snyk Security Labs가 분석했습니다. 여러 작은 버그와 시스템 기능을 조합해 루트 권한을 얻는 과정을 흥미롭게 설명하며, DBus, Polkit, AppArmor 등 핵심 보안 요소의 허점을 파고듭니다.

어이쿠, Safari! 뭔가 쏟은 것 같아요

웹 브라우저가 자바스크립트를 더 빠르게 실행하기 위해 어떻게 JIT 컴파일러최적화를 활용하는지 알아봐요. 특히 WebKit의 DFG 컴파일러타입 추측 기법이 흥미롭게 설명되어 있습니다!

실제 환경에서 Retbleed 취약점 악용하기

Retbleed 취약점이 실제로 어떻게 악용될 수 있는지 알아봅니다. 보안에 관심 있다면, 이 취약점이 우리의 개인정보에 어떤 영향을 미칠 수 있는지 꼭 확인해보세요! 흥미로운 해킹 사례도 함께 소개합니다.

퓨즈가 안 터진 퀄컴 기기, 완전 해킹 체인 분석

보안 퓨즈가 안 터진 퀄컴 기기는 Secure Boot이 무력화되어, 부트로더와 커널을 메모리에서 패치해 루트 권한까지 얻을 수 있어요. 숨겨진 부트로더 기능과 gzip 헤더 트릭 등 흥미로운 해킹 기법이 가득! POS 단말기 등 임베디드 기기 보안에 경고를 줍니다.

KomoDo, 나의 첫 KDE 앱 개발기

처음으로 KDE 앱을 만든 경험을 공유합니다! KomoDo는 todo.txt 형식을 지원하는 간단한 할 일 관리 앱으로, 귀여운 아이콘과 직관적인 디자인이 특징이에요. 개발 과정의 시행착오와 오픈소스의 매력까지, 흥미로운 이야기가 가득합니다!

최신 Firefox 개발자 에디션에서 레거시 확장 기능 사용하기 (추가 설정 필요)

Firefox 개발자 에디션에서 레거시 확장 기능을 다시 쓸 수 있는 방법을 소개해요! 간단한 설정만 하면 예전 인기 애드온들을 다시 사용할 수 있습니다. 다운로드 링크와 설치 팁도 함께 제공하니, 놓치지 마세요!

더 똑똑한 쉘 트릭: 리스트 다루기, jq, 그리고 es 쉘

쉘 스크립트에서 리스트를 자유롭게 다루고 싶으신가요? jqes 쉘을 활용하면 복잡한 리스트 처리도 거뜬히 해결할 수 있습니다! 특히 --로 구분된 인자를 두 개의 리스트로 나누는 방법이 흥미롭게 소개됩니다.

구글, 해킹 피해 공식 인정 — 사용자 데이터 유출 경고

구글이 해킹으로 인해 일부 사용자 데이터가 유출됐다고 밝혔어요. 특히 ShinyHunters 해커 그룹이 연루되어 있어 주목받고 있습니다. 사이버 범죄는 누구에게나 일어날 수 있다는 점, 꼭 기억하세요!

Jepsen: Capela dda5892 분석

분산 프로그래밍 환경 Capela의 초기 프로토타입을 Jepsen으로 테스트한 결과, 언어 결함, 다수의 크래시, 성능 저하, 데이터 일관성 위반 등이 발견되었습니다. 특히, 파티션 사라짐과 업데이트 손실 등 흥미로운 버그가 눈길을 끕니다!

아사히 리눅스 진척 보고서: Linux 6.16

아사히 리눅스가 Linux 6.16에서 GPU 드라이버, 성능, 커널 기능 등 다양한 업데이트를 선보였어요. 특히 32비트 윈도우 앱을 ARM 맥에서 쉽게 실행할 수 있게 된 점이 흥미롭죠! 최신 커뮤니티 활동도 함께 확인해보세요.

모나드, 정말 필요할까? — Я 언어에서의 모나드와 펑터 다시보기

모나드는 사실 과대평가된 개념일 수 있습니다! 이 글에서는 자연 변환펑터 조합을 활용해 더 유연하고 모듈화된 효과 시스템을 만드는 방법을 소개합니다. 모나드 없이도 효과적인 프로그래밍이 가능하다는 점, 궁금하지 않으세요?

하드모드 트라이앵글 0: 고수준 라이브러리 없이 OpenGL 삼각형 그리기 도전기

이 시리즈는 WaylandEGL만을 사용해 리눅스에서 OpenGL 삼각형을 그리는 과정을 다룹니다. 초보자에게 친절한 단계별 가이드를 Zig로 제공하며, 고수준 라이브러리 없이 직접 창을 만들고 렌더링하는 흥미로운 여정을 소개합니다!

톤 매핑(Tone Mapping) 완벽 가이드 (2019)

톤 매핑은 HDR 이미지를 LDR로 변환해 모니터에 자연스럽게 보여주는 핵심 기술이에요. Reinhard, Uncharted2, ACES 등 다양한 연산자가 있고, 실제 카메라 반응 곡선까지 흥미롭게 다룹니다. 게임 그래픽과 사진에 관심 있다면 꼭 읽어보세요!

Reviewboard에서 Jujutsu 지원 시작!

Jujutsu라는 새로운 버전 관리 시스템이 Reviewboard에 공식 지원됩니다! 이제 Git과 연동해 더 유연하게 사용할 수 있어요. 다양한 테스트와 리뷰를 거쳐 안정성을 확보했으니, 최신 협업 환경에 관심 있다면 꼭 주목해보세요!

HTTP API를 위한 문제 상세 정보(RFC 9457)

HTTP API에서 오류를 더 명확하게 전달하기 위해, RFC 9457은 문제 상세 정보라는 표준 JSON/XML 포맷을 제안합니다. 단순한 상태 코드만으로는 부족했던 오류 설명을 보완해, 클라이언트가 더 똑똑하게 대응할 수 있게 해줍니다!